Supported Web browsers
You can use Microsoft
®
Internet Explorer (IE) 7.x and higher (on Windows operating systems only) or
Mozilla Firefox 3.0.6 or higher (on all operating systems) to access the PDU through its Web interface.
Other commonly available browsers may work but have not been fully tested by APC.
The PDU cannot work with a proxy server. Therefore, before you can use a Web browser to access its
Web interface, you must do one of the following:
• Configure the Web browser to disable the use of a proxy server for the PDU.
• Configure the proxy server so that it does not proxy the specific IP address of the PDU.
Log On
Overview
You can use the DNS name or System IP address of the PDU for the URL address of the Web interface.
Use your case-sensitive user name and password to log on. The default user name differs by account
type:
• apc for an Administrator
• device for a Device user
• readonly for a Read-Only user
The default password is apc for all three account types.
Note: If you are using HTTPS (SSL/TSL) as your access protocol, your logon credentials are compared
with information in a server certificate. If the certificate was created with the APC Security Wizard, and
an IP address was specified as the common name in the certificate, you must use an IP address to log on
to the PDU. If a DNS name was specified as the common name on the certificate, you must use a DNS
name to log on.
